A reimagined and multibrand approach to Westpac Group’s currency converter
About the project
The Australian Competition & Consumer Commission (ACCC) mandated that all banks and foreign exchange providers need to be transparent to customers on all applicable fees when calculating sending money overseas. This was part of their Best Practice Guidelines with a hard compliance deadline of 29th March 2022.
We redesigned the currency converter to incorporate these fees and better suit the mental model when customers are sending money overseas.

My role
I was the experience designer and collaborated really closely with the visual designer and researchers to work through the end to end process. I created user flows, wirefames, wrote research briefs, built prototypes, created design documentation on Confluence and was the main design stakeholder.
We worked within a cross functional team with a PO, developers, testers and closely with stakeholders from financial markets and global transaction services.
